#bf13dd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bf13dd is composed of 74.9% red, 7.5%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.6% cyan, 91.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 291.1 degrees, a saturation of 84.2% and a lightness of 47.1%. #bf13dd color hex could be obtained by blending #ff26ff with #7f00bb.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

Shades and Tints of #bf13dd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040004 is the darkest color, while #fcf1f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#bf13dd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e6f81 is the less saturated color, while #cc01ef is the most saturated one.
